Should it throw an error on randomatic('?', 4)? #22

randomatic('?', 4)

Currently if the chars option is not specified, the characters from undefined are used as the custom characters (including the fact that d, n and e are 2x more frequent than the remaining letters.

Should an error be thrown instead? Or maybe [a-z] used and a message logged to that effect?

The readme does indeed specify that the default is undefined, but it was still a little surprising to me that it was allowed to be coerced to a string if not user-specified.
